Ticket: Config drift on CataLoad import workers

The nightly library catalogue import on CataLoad failed twice this week with timeout errors that don't reproduce in staging. Comparing the two environments shows the production workers have drifted from the baseline — someone changed the batch size and retry limits manually during last month's incident and never reverted them. Please treat production's current state as unofficial until ops confirms a fix. The intended baseline configuration, for comparison, is listed below.

settings of fahag-haduf:
[ulaox]
port = 8443
region = south-2
host = ulaox.lumiccorp.internal
timeout_ms = 500
retries = 8

## Nightfall Scheduler

The Nightfall scheduler triggers data backfills for the Ledgerline warehouse every night at 02:00 UTC. Jobs are defined in backfill.yaml and picked up by the worker pool on the Harrowgate cluster. Retries are capped at three attempts; failures page the on-call rotation. Before running locally, copy env.sample to .env and fill in the queue settings. The scheduler authenticates to the warehouse with a service credential, set on the next line.

vault entry, fawif-tadup: COURIER_KEY29=fba3dedb47dad65bab6e255d088f1

## Environment Variables

Welcome aboard! The Fernwick static-analysis pipeline compares each run against a committed baseline file, and a few env vars control that. `SA_BASELINE_PATH` points at the baseline (don't edit it by hand), and `SA_FAIL_ON_NEW` should be `true` everywhere except scratch branches. The baseline sync job also pushes updates to the Holloway artifact store, which needs an auth token. Once you've got yours, drop in this line:

secret setting of kageg-bawep: RELAY_SECRET5=3c3b0

Account recovery — Tilemark cache admin. If the on-call engineer is locked out of the tile-rendering cache layer's admin plane, do not flush nodes blindly; hot tiles for the Osprey map tier will thunder-herd the renderers. Go to the recovery prompt on the cache coordinator and authenticate using the recovery passphrase provided immediately below.

strongbox words: oliael-gilax-lamael